Output 86b925eb4bb785f3c563a5d0f77cda540d1e8a077ef0a1dc6fe99880109b71c5:0

value
396357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c8859a485d30ed75db7bc7137f5bae62a8170c4 OP_EQUAL
address
34HtBh1g55RZjB239VhystdAdcxtFC9Kgb
transaction
86b925eb4bb785f3c563a5d0f77cda540d1e8a077ef0a1dc6fe99880109b71c5
spent
true